Hadith 125

ح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 اللَّهِ بْنُ هَاشِمٍ، عَنْ يَحْيَى بْنِ سَعِيدٍ، عَنْ شُعْبَةَ، قَالَ: ثَنَا الْحَكَمُ عَنْ ذَرٍّ، عَنْ سَعِيدِ بْنِ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نِ أَبْزَى، عَنْ أَبِيهِ، أَنَّ رَجُلًا، أَتَى عُمَرَ رَضِيَ اللَّهُ عَنْهُ فَقَالَ: إِنِّي أَجْنَبْتُ فَلَمْ أَجِدْ مَاءً فَقَالَ: لَا تُصَلِّ فَقَالَ عَمَّارٌ: أَمَا تَذْكُرُ يَا أَمِيرَ الْمُؤْمِنِينَ إِذْ أَنَا وَأَنْتَ فِي سَرِيَّةٍ فَأَجْنَبْنَا فَلَمْ نَجِدْ مَاءً فَأَمَّا أَنْتَ فَلَمْ تُصَلِّ وَأَمَّا أَنَا فَتَمَعَّكْتُ فِي التُّرَابِ وَصَلَّيْتُ فَقَالَ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: «إِنَّمَا يَكْفِيكَ أَنْ تَضْرِبَ بِيَدَيْكَ الْأَرْضَ ثُمَّ تَنْفُخَ ثُمَّ تَمَسَّحَ بِهِمَا وَجْهَكَ وَكَفَّيْكَ» ، فَقَالَ عُمَرُ رَضِيَ اللَّهُ عَنْهُ: اتَّقِ اللَّهَ يَا عَمَّارُ فَقَالَ: إِنْ شِئْتَ لَمْ أُحَدِّثْ بِهِ وَقَالَ الْحَكَمُ: وَحدَّثَنِيهِ ابْنُ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 بْنُ أَبْزَى عَنْ أَبِيهِ حَدِيثِ ذَرٍّ قَالَ: وَثَنِي سَلَمَةُ عَنْ ذَرٍّ فِي هَذَا الْإِسْنَادِ الَّذِي ذَكَرَ الْحَكَمُ قَالَ: قَالَ عُمَرُ رَضِيَ اللَّهُ عَنْهُ: بَلْ نُوَلِّيكَ مَا تَوَلَّيْتَ.
Abdur Rahman bin Abzi (may Allah have mercy on him) says: A man came to Sayyiduna Umar (may Allah be pleased with him) and said: I am in a state of janabah and have not found water. Sayyiduna Umar (may Allah be pleased with him) said: Then do not pray. Sayyiduna Ammar (may Allah be pleased with him) said: O Commander of the Faithful, do you not remember when you and I were in a caravan (on a journey)? We both became junub and did not find water. You did not pray, but I rolled on the ground like an animal and then prayed. The Noble Prophet (peace and blessings be upon him) said: It would have been sufficient for you to strike your hands on the earth, then blow on them, and wipe your face and both hands. Sayyiduna Umar (may Allah be pleased with him) said: Ammar! Fear Allah! Sayyiduna Ammar (may Allah be pleased with him) said: If you wish, I will not narrate this hadith. Hakam (may Allah have mercy on him) says: Abdur Rahman bin Abzi (may Allah have mercy on him) narrated this hadith to me in the same way, and in the chain of Hakam, these words are also present: Sayyiduna Umar (may Allah be pleased with him) said to Sayyiduna Ammar (may Allah be pleased with him): You are responsible for the narration you have reported.
Hadith Reference المنتقى ابن الجارود / كتاب الطهارة / 125
Hadith Grading غلام مصطفےٰ ظهير امن پوري: متفق عليه
Hadith Takhrij از غلام مصطفےٰ ظهير امن پوري: «صحيح البخاري: 339، صحيح مسلم: 112/368»
